Job Summary

To support the day to day program operations of the business and be responsible for the administration and activities associated with control and monitoring of progress, scope, cost and resource management within the program.

Job Responsibilities
  • Plan the execution of repair jobs based on customer priority, resource availability and access to the aircraft assembly line
  • Point of Contact with customer for on-site scheduling
  • Intensively liaise with customer in daily meetings
  • Maintain the work planning database
  • Coordinate priorities internally between Operations team: Manufacturing engineering, logistics and team leads
  • Exemplifying a safety-first mind-set and ensuring that the GKN Aerospace Health, Safety and Environmental policies and standards are applied and that their assigned areas are a model of a world class healthy and safe working environment
  • Active involvement in problem solving and process improvements
  • Reporting of KPIs and status
